1. A heart valve prosthesis comprising:

  • a base having an inside annular wall surrounding a passage for carrying blood through the base, means for connecting the base to heart tissue, valving means located in the passage for controlling the flow of blood through the passage, said valving means comprising a first valving member having a convex curved leading edge and a transverse trailing edge, and a second valving member having a convex curved leading edge and a transverse trailing edge, first pivot means pivotally connecting the first member to the base for movement about a first axis offset in one direction from the center of the passage, second pivot means pivotally connecting the second member to the base for movement about a second axis offset in the direction opposite the one direction from the center of the passage, a first side member on the base projected in the direction of the flow of blood through the passage, a second side member on the base projected in the direction of the flow of blood through the passage, said second side member being opposite the first side member, each side member having first stop means engageable with the first valving member and second valving member to hold the first valving member and second valving member in inclined closed positions to restrict the flow of blood in one direction through the passage, and second stop means on the base engageable with the first valving member and the second valving member when the valving members are in their open positions.
